Abstract

The utility model relates to a tank bottom diaphragm valve which solves the problems that when an existing tank bottom diaphragm valve is used, media are prone to being left at a tank bottom, and use requirements in the field of pharmacy or food or biological engineering cannot be met. The tank bottom diaphragm valve is characterized in that a valve body is provided with a liquid inlet and a liquid outlet, the section of the liquid inlet is cone-shaped, the included angle between the axis of the liquid outlet and the end face of the liquid inlet is 30 degrees, an isolation dam is arranged between the liquid inlet and the liquid outlet, and a diaphragm leaf can be attached to the isolation dam in a sealed mode under the drive of a valve element. The tank bottom diaphragm valve has the advantages that the liquid inlet of the diaphragm valve is cone-shaped, when installed, the diaphragm valve can be installed at the bottom of the tank bottom, when media are discharged from the tank bottom, the media can be directly discharged out of a tank body through the cone-shaped liquid inlet, no media are left is the tank body, and an extraction tank or a concentration tank can surely meet requirements of hygiene standards in the field of pharmacy or food or biological engineering.

Description

Membrane valve at the bottom of a kind of tank
Technical field
The utility model relates to a kind of valve, relates in particular a kind of membrane valve that is installed at the bottom of the tank, is mainly used in valve field.
Background technique
In recent years, also more and more higher to the requirement of valve along with the demand in market, corrosion resistance particularly, the aspects such as noresidue.Be mainly used in pharmacy and the bioengineering field of aseptic operating mode because of membrane valve, so it directly requires each component of circulation medium in contact valve need to have the required various characteristicses of pharmaceutical field such as chemical stability, corrosion resistance, wearability, heat resistance, acidproof, ethanol-tolerant, also must not have simultaneously medium to be detained fluid phenomenon and Dead Core Problems.And membrane valve at the bottom of the existing tank, its diaphragm material generally all is ethylene propylene diene rubber (EPDM), this material surface roughness is general, and wear resistance is also relatively low, and is high temperature resistant also with regard to 140 °.Even some is some ball valves or butterfly valve at the bottom of tank, and so they do not have the such function of membrane valve, can't satisfy the usage requirement of pharmacy or bioengineering field.
The model utility content
In order to solve above technical problem, the utility model provides membrane valve at the bottom of a kind of tank, and this membrane valve not only can be realized the chemical properties such as corrosion-resistant, acidproof, simultaneously, also can realize medium without being detained.
For solving above technical problem, the technological scheme that the utility model is taked is membrane valve at the bottom of a kind of tank, comprise valve body, valve gap, diaphragm, spool, valve rod and operation handwheel, diaphragm is installed between valve body and the valve gap, valve rod one end passes valve gap and fixes with the operation handwheel, the other end is connected with spool, it is characterized in that being provided with liquid entering hole and liquid outlet at described valve body, the liquid entering hole cross section is tapered, included angle A between the axis of liquid outlet and the liquid entering hole end face is 30 °, be provided with isolation dam between liquid entering hole and liquid outlet, diaphragm can be fitted with the isolation dam sealing under the driving of spool.
Further, the end that described isolation dam and diaphragm fit is provided with curve bath, described diaphragm under the driving of spool with the sealing that fits of the curve bath of isolation dam.
Further, be bonded with the ptfe sheet layer on the one side of described diaphragm and medium contact, the sealing that under the driving of spool, can fit with the curve bath of isolation dam of this lamella.
The beneficial effects of the utility model are by the liquid entering hole of membrane valve is arranged to taper, like this at membrane valve when mounted, bottom can being installed at the bottom of the tank, when carrying out media discharge at the bottom of the tank, medium just can be directly external through the liquid entering hole drain tank of taper, make in the tank body to retain without medium, guarantee that extractor or concentration tank meet the sanitation-grade usage requirement of pharmacy, food or bioengineering field.

Embodiment
Below in conjunction with accompanying drawing the utility model mode of execution is described further:
As Figure 1-3, the utility model is membrane valve at the bottom of a kind of tank, comprise valve body 1, valve gap 2, diaphragm 3, spool 4, valve rod 5 and operation handwheel 6, diaphragm 3 is fixed between valve body 1 and the valve gap 2, valve rod 5 one ends pass valve gap 2 and fix with operation handwheel 6, the other end is connected with spool 4, for membrane valve at the bottom of solving existing tank in use, easily retain medium at the bottom of the tank, can't satisfy pharmacy, the usage requirement of food or bioengineering field, be provided with liquid entering hole 11 and liquid outlet 12 at described valve body 1, liquid entering hole 11 cross sections are tapered, included angle A between the end face of the axis of liquid outlet 12 and liquid entering hole 11 is 30 °, is provided with isolation dam 13 between liquid entering hole 11 and liquid outlet 12, and diaphragm 3 can be fitted with isolation dam 13 sealings under the driving of spool 4; By the liquid entering hole 11 of membrane valve is arranged to taper, like this when membrane valve is installed, bottom can being installed at the bottom of the tank, when carrying out media discharge at the bottom of the tank, medium just can be directly external through liquid entering hole 11 drain tanks of taper, make in the tank body to retain without medium, guarantee that extractor or concentration tank are detained without medium, meet the sanitation-grade usage requirement of pharmacy, food or bioengineering field.
In the present embodiment, in order to guarantee the sealing effect of membrane valve, described isolation dam 13 is provided with curve bath 131 with the end that diaphragm fits, described diaphragm 3 under the driving of spool 4 with the sealing that fits of the curve bath 131 of isolation dam 13, by at isolation dam 131 curve bath 131 being set, when operation handwheel 6 at actuate valve stem 5 and spool 4 during to valve body 1 interior motion, diaphragm 3 can be in the curve bath 131 that snaps in isolation dam 13 be depressed on the top of spool 4, so just can increase accordingly the area of contact of diaphragm 3 and isolation dam 13, improve the sealability of membrane valve.
In the present embodiment, because existing diaphragm 3 is acidproof, corrosion resistance and heat-resisting quantity are relatively poor, be bonded with ptfe sheet layer 31 on the one side of described diaphragm and medium contact, the sealing that under the driving of spool 4, can fit with the curve bath 131 of isolation dam 13 of this lamella 31, teflon has good chemical stability, to the concentrated sulphuric scid, nitric acid, hydrochloric acid, alcohol etc. all have corrosion resistance, its operating temperature can reach-25 ° to 250 ° C, bonding ptfe sheet layer 31 on diaphragm 3, effectively solve diaphragm 3 at the required various characteristics needs of sanitation-grade pharmacy and bioengineering field, improve working life, strengthened sealability.
